Collagen‐Based Gut‐on‐Chip for In Vitro Modeling of Intestinal Barrier Function and Host‐Pathogen Interactions

open access: yesAdvanced Materials Technologies, EarlyView.
A collagen‐based gut‐on‐chip model replicates the intestinal extracellular matrix, supporting villi‐like structures, tight junctions, and mucin production. This biomimetic platform enables rapid epithelial differentiation and functional barrier formation.

Multifunctional Adhesive Hydrogel for Rapid Cardiac Hemostasis and Antibacterial Protection

open access: yesAdvanced Materials Technologies, EarlyView.
A multifunctional polyacrylamide/gelatin/tannic acid hydrogel (PGT) is presented for rapid cardiac hemostasis under wet, dynamic conditions. Surface tannic acid coating enables instantaneous wet adhesion, accelerates coagulation, and confers antibacterial activity within a single platform.
